There are more seniors that struggle with addiction than you would imagine, and it is never too late for anyone in Newburyport to receive help for addiction so that they can happily live the remainder of their lives with a higher quality of life and be as physically and mentally healthy as possible. The most prevalent substance abuse issues among seniors are alcohol abuse and prescription drug abuse. In many cases, this is a dual issue where seniors are addicted to both alcohol and prescription medications simultaneously, a deadly combination. When coupled with the reality that seniors commonly suffer with other physical and psychological health ailments that should be treated at the same time, it is suggested that any senior searching for addiction help should find a facility that offers treatment for co-occurring disorders.
Programs which specialize in addiction treatment for seniors have staff prepared to deliver substance abuse treatment and general geriatric health care, including psychiatric services. Treatment will be more effective in a residential treatment program, where a safe detoxification from alcohol and any medications that the person has become dependent to but needs to be weaned off of will be the first step. A complete evaluation of both physical and psychological conditions will be performed so that they can be handled at the same time, because these issues are commonly the cause of the addiction in the first place. A comprehensive recovery plan will be put into action that will target the specific and unique needs of the senior.
